Figure 2 Esophagogastroduodenoscopy revealing a solitary 6-mm papule in the gastric antrum (green arrows), as observed on the initial view (A) and prepyloric view (B). The surrounding gastric mucosa appears normal, without evidence of ulceration or nodularity.
